Sources: Microsoft and OpenAI are investigating whether a DeepSeek-linked group obtained a large amount of data from OpenAI's API in an unauthorized manner
Microsoft's security researchers in the fall observed individuals they believe may be linked to DeepSeek exfiltrating a large amount …
